Ginkgo Bioworks
Ariel Hecht is a seasoned professional in bioengineering and biomedical engineering, currently serving as the Director of Microbial Assay Development at Ginkgo Bioworks, Inc., where a focus on scale-down modeling and high-throughput assays is central. Previous roles at Ginkgo Bioworks include positions as Senior Test Engineer 2, Senior Test Engineer 1, and Test Engineer 3. Prior experience includes serving as a Staff Scientist at the National Institute of Standards and Technology, where key projects involved quantifying factors affecting the growth of engineered organisms and developing a Minimum Information Standard for Engineered Organism Experiments. Additionally, Ariel Hecht held a position as a Visiting Scholar at Stanford University, researching translation initiation in E. coli. Academic credentials include a PhD in Bioengineering and Biomedical Engineering from the University of Michigan and a BS in Bioengineering from UCLA.
